Output 099880c32963424e9da004c58e012bf905f9397beb7e3784b6688699ff2f5552:1

value
12514621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af6740e72bfe76471996fefdfd48b18e2dee1329 OP_EQUAL
address
3HgTsJ4QdLjDdUABVRUeF3rka9pw1NZHj9
transaction
099880c32963424e9da004c58e012bf905f9397beb7e3784b6688699ff2f5552
spent
true